A Guide to Wooden Bunk Beds

Wooden bunk beds offer a more conventional look and are typically more budget-friendly than metal bunk beds. They also are much easier to modify for security improvements and can be painted or stained for different visual appeals. Nevertheless, not all wooden bunk beds are created equivalent. Some are made from particle board or numerous density fiber-board (MDF), which can splinter and break down faster than real wood.

Choosing the ideal bunk bed for your family can be challenging. Lots of bunk beds marketed as wood are in fact particle board or several density fiber-board (MDF), which can be less long lasting than solid wood. Bunk beds made from solid wood are typically more expensive, however they are long-lasting and resistant to damages and scratches. They also look much better than metal bunk beds and are more attractive in a standard setting.

Some individuals choose to buy metal bunk beds because they are less pricey than wood alternatives and more durable. Nevertheless, the drawback is that they can be noisy and creaky and may not be as comfortable for kids. Additionally, some individuals find them less aesthetically pleasing than wooden bunk beds.

An excellent quality metal bunk bed should have assistance slats to guarantee appropriate mattress assistance and avoid warping in time. They ought to likewise have wide steps on the ladder for a safe and protected climb to the top. You need to also inspect the bunk's weight capability to ensure it can handle the weight of your kids.

Another benefit of metal bunk beds is that they are generally much easier to put together than wood bunks. Nevertheless, you should make sure to follow the maker's instructions thoroughly. In addition, you must utilize the right tools to assemble your bunk bed, such as a drill or screwdriver with the right bit size. Using the incorrect tool can lead to damage to your bunk bed.
